A bit of background:

 

As some of you will know, Duncan was diagnosed with Hodgkins Lymphoma in early 2010. He had seven months' worth of chemotherapy, which fortunately resulted in him being declared in complete remission in September 2010, and recently celebrated a year of being well again.

 

This is just one cancer-related story, fortunately with a happy ending.  We both have many friends whose familes have been as directly affected by cancer as ours and we know that sadly this is just the tip of the iceberg.

 

In that spirit we've decided to raise money for Cancer Research UK, an organisation that is instrumental in finding cures for various types of cancer, by running the Brighton Marathon in April 2012.
